引言:AI驱动的前端技术革命
随着大语言模型(LLM)技术的突破性进展,前端开发正经历从交互层到逻辑层的全面智能化升级。这种融合不仅重塑了用户界面的构建方式,更催生出动态自适应、上下文感知的下一代交互系统。本文将深入探讨LLM如何赋能前端开发,以及开发者如何把握这一技术浪潮。
一、大语言模型重构前端开发范式
传统前端开发依赖静态组件库和预设交互逻辑,而LLM的引入使前端系统具备以下核心能力:
- 自然语言驱动开发:通过NL2Code技术将自然语言描述直接转换为可执行的前端代码,降低开发门槛。例如GitHub Copilot已支持React组件生成,准确率达82%
- 动态界面生成:基于用户输入和上下文实时调整UI布局,如电商网站根据商品描述自动生成适配的展示模板
- 智能交互优化:LLM可分析用户行为数据,自动优化按钮位置、表单字段等交互元素,提升转化率15%-30%
二、前端开发中的LLM应用场景
当前技术栈中已涌现多个成熟应用方向:
- 智能表单处理:
结合NLP技术实现表单字段的自动推断与填充。例如医疗问诊系统通过分析患者主诉自动生成结构化表单,减少70%的手动输入
- 动态内容渲染:
Vue/React框架集成LLM后,可根据用户画像实时调整组件样式。某新闻平台实验显示,个性化渲染使用户停留时长增加22%
- 无障碍开发增强:
通过语义分析自动生成ARIA标签和屏幕阅读器适配代码,使开发者无需深入学习WCAG标准即可构建合规的无障碍界面
三、技术实现路径与挑战
构建LLM增强型前端系统需要解决三大技术挑战:
- 性能优化:
模型推理延迟直接影响用户体验。通过量化压缩(如GPT-2量化至4bit)和边缘计算部署,可将响应时间控制在200ms以内
- 安全边界:
需建立严格的输入过滤机制防止XSS攻击,同时采用差分隐私技术保护用户数据。OpenAI的API调用已实现99.99%的恶意输入拦截率
- 开发工具链:
新兴的LLM-DevTools生态正在形成,包括:
- Vercel的AI Code Review工具
- Next.js的LLM插件系统
- Chrome DevTools的AI调试助手
四、未来展望:智能前端的黄金时代
Gartner预测到2026年,60%的新应用将采用LLM驱动的动态前端架构。开发者需重点关注:
- 多模态交互:结合语音、手势和脑机接口的混合交互系统
- 自主进化UI:系统通过强化学习持续优化交互路径
- 开发者角色转变:从代码编写者转向体验设计师
这场变革不仅带来技术突破,更将重新定义人机协作的边界。正如Web3.0重新分配了数据所有权,智能前端正在重塑数字体验的创造方式。